Chapter 17: The Accusations of Those Closest To You
Jesabelle sighed and rubbed her temple. She was in the Heads' Dorm on a Saturday night, sitting on a couch, finishing her Care of Magical Creatures essay.
Draco, who was sitting beside her, wrapped his arm around her shoulders and whispered, "What's wrong, love? Need help with the essay?"
"No Draco." Jesabelle said, "Thank you."
"What's wrong then, you seem to be on the edge lately." Draco said.
"It's just..." Jesabelle began, but stopped.
"It's just?" Draco asked.
"It's just hat ever since that day during class when you saved me from the thestrals, of which I am very thankful, I have this really bad feeling that Harry and the others might suspect something." Jesabelle said.
"That's been what I have been thinking lately as well." Draco said.
"I'm scared." Jesabelle said.
Silence filled the room for a few seconds before she continued.
"I love Harry, and I love you. I don't want to lose Harry, but I also don't want to lose you." Jesabelle said. "I need the both of you."
"Family matters a bit more than the ones you love." Draco said. "It must really hurt you."
"What? What must really hurt me?" Jesabelle said.
"It must hurt knowing that somewhere along the way in this war, there is a possibility that you will have to choose between Harry and I." Draco said.
"It does. But, I don't want to face it." Jesabelle said.
"I know, love, but I want you to promise me something." Draco said.
"What?" Jesabelle asked.
"I want you to promise me that if the time comes, and you do have to choose, choose Harry, and not me." Draco said.
"Why?" Jesabelle asked, aghast.
"Harry means more to you and the world than I could ever be." Draco said, trying, but failing to hide his sadness.
"You mean everything to me." Jesabelle said, stroking his cheek with the back of her hand. "I could never promise you such a thing."
"Then just promise me one thing." Draco said.
"What?" Jesabelle asked.
"Promise me that if for any reason we are separated in this oncoming war that you will wait for me until I come back." Draco said.
"Now that I can promise." Jesabelle said, smiling.
Draco smiled as well and held her closer, the two falling asleep in each other's embrace.
~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~'
It was a Monday night and Jesabelle was heading out of the Great Hall after dinner when Professor McGonagall came out of a nearby room.
"Good evening Professor." Jesabelle said.
"Oh, hello Ms. Potter." McGonagall said pleasantly. "I'm sorry but, could you do me a favor?"
"Of course Professor." Jesabelle said.
"All right, well, could you go down to the dungeons to Professor Snape's office and tell him that I need to speak with him privately in my office as soon as possible tonight?" McGonagall asked.
"Oh sure Professor." Jesabelle said.
"Thank you very much." McGonagall said, smiling at her and heading up the stairs.
Jesabelle went through a door leading to the dungeons and set off on her errand, unaware that someone was following her.
~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~
Harry and Ron watched as Blake rise from his seat at the Ravenclaw table, and head out of the Great Hall after Jesabelle.
"I don't like him." Harry said.
"Neither do I Harry." Ron said.
Then they looked around again and saw Draco rise up and head out of the Great Hall after Blake.
"Now this just enough." Harry said and got up, Ron following him.
~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~
Jesabelle was heading back from Snape's office when she heard something behind her. She stopped, and turned around, wand in hand.
Then Blake stepped out from the shadows.
"What do you want Marshall?" Jesabelle asked, her wand still pointed at him. He was only two feet away, but Jesabelle already had a run in with him not too long ago, and she wasn't about to take her chances when she was ready to fight back if she had to.
"Oh you know what I want." Marshall said seductively, looking her up and down.
"Sod off!" Jesabelle said.
"Oh come one Jesabelle." Marshall said, taking a step forward, making Jesabelle step back. "Don't you want to have some fun."
"Not with the likes of Marshall." Jesabelle said, "It wouldn't be worth it. I'm surprised none of the girls tried to kill you when you were asleep. But then again, you always did sleep with the most stupid sluts you could find."
"Watch it Jesabelle." Marshall said. "Like Parker, I know your secrets."
"Yes, yes, I know." Jesabelle said, anger rising, "You're just mad because you can't have the last virgin you were aiming for, and that's me. So if you want some, you're going to have to fight your ass off for it!" Jesabelle said.
"Oh I'm sure that can be done swiftly, love." Marshall said, smirking.
Jesabelle felt a chill go up her spine, but before she could act, a shout came from behind Blake.
"Expelliarmus!" the voice said, shooting Marshall into the wall, knocking him unconscious again.
Jesabelle looked for the source of the voice and found, to her relief, Draco, his wand pointed out in the direction of the heap of Marshall at the side.
"You all right Jesabelle?" Draco asked, stepping on top of Marshall's body and hugging Jesabelle.
"I'm fine, thank you." Jesabelle said, leaning on him for support. She may have put on a straight and determined face, but she was afraid of Blake for a bit there, and Draco could tell.
~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~
Harry and Ron silently followed Draco's retreating back through the dungeons, being careful to stay a good distance from him, just in case.
A few seconds later, they lost him.
"Darn!" Ron said.
"Where do you think he went?" Harry asked, looking around for a door Draco could have gone through without their knowing.
"I don't know." Ron said.
Suddenly, they heard Jesabelle's voice, then Blake's, then Draco's. Startled, they ran through the hall, following the voices.
They were nearly there, when they stopped at a corner, hearing Jesabelle's voice, and then surprisingly, Draco's.
~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~
"He nearly tried to rape you again." Draco said.
"Please don't bring the subject up." Jesabelle said, her voice shaking slightly.
Harry and Ron were at corner, their eyes widened in surprised.
"You didn't tell Harry and the others about it, did you?" Draco asked.
"I'm ashamed." Jesabelle said.
"You shouldn't be. If you told them before, you wouldn't have been alone down here. Knowing Harry, he would have followed you around, or have someone else follow you at intervals like bodyguards. I myself would have told Crabbe and Golye to follow you, but I knew it would be too risky. If we didn't have to keep this whole relationship secret, I would have teamed up with Harry and we would have jumped Marshall and beat up into a bloody pulp." Draco said.
If possible, Harry and Ron's eyes were bugging out worse than ever.
"I know, I'm sorry Draco." Jesabelle said.
"We should head up before anyone finds out that I attacked Marshall here. But Lord knows he deserves it." Draco said, giving Marshall a kick in the ribs.
But before they could continue on, Harry and Ron stepped out from the corner and stood in front of them, wands up. Both were as angry as ever, and Ron was already turning a deep shade of red, almost as red as his hair even. Seeing Draco holding Jesabelle close to him protectively only made them angrier.
"Get you bloody hands off her." Harry said.
"Harry," Jesabelle began.
"Not now Jesabelle, you have a lot of explaining to do." Harry said, cutting her off and giving her a glare than almost made her cry. As strong as she was, she was sensitive.
"And you Malfoy," Ron said, "are to keep your distance."
Jesabelle looked at Draco. He nodded and let her go. Jesabelle followed Harry, who had turned around, down the hallway. Ron gave Draco a disapproving look before retreating as well, leaving Draco behind.
~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~*~
Harry, Ron, and Jesabelle walked in silence up to the Gryffindor common room. Harry gave the password and the three of them walked in. Everyone was occupying themselves with their homework that the only people who noticed their entrance were Neville, Hermione, and Ginny.
"We need to talk." Harry said before Hermione could open her mouth. "Let's go up to the Boys' dorm for privacy."
They all nodded and followed Harry up the stairs.
Thankfully, when they entered, there was no one there. Hermione closed the door behind her and put some locking and silencing spells on it.
Harry and Ron remained standing as Neville, Ginny, and Hermione sat down on Harry's bed. Jesabelle remained standing, avoiding Harry and Ron's eye.
"What's going on?" Ginny asked, looking from her boyfriend, to her brother, to the girl she considered as family.
"Well it turns out that we followed Malfoy and Marshall down to the dungeons and found that Marshall had tried to rape her a little while ago, and that she didn't want to tell us." Harry said.
"Oh, and did we mention that Jesabelle and Malfoy are having a secret relationship?" Ron said, spitting out Draco's name like it was poison.
Hermione covered mouth, Neville's mouth hung open, and Ginny paled slightly.
"Rape?" Hermione asked.
Jesabelle nodded.
"And you're having a relationship with Malfoy?" Neville asked softly.
Jesabelle nodded again.
"How come you didn't tell us about what happened?" Ginny asked.
Jesabelle sniffed and looked at her with pleading eyes saying, "I was scared."
"BUT YOU WEREN'T SCARED TO TELL MALFOY!" Harry yelled.
"Harry clam down!" Hermione said, startled at Harry's sudden outburst.
"WHY SHOULD I CALM DOWN?" Harry yelled again.
"Let her explain herself Harry." Ginny said.
"THAT'S BECAUSE DRACO SAVED ME HARRY!" Jesabelle screamed back.
"SAVED YOU?" Harry asked, "SAVED YOU?"
"When did all of this happen?" Hermione asked, anxious to keep the two cousins from lashing out at each other.
"It was during the Halloween Ball." Jesabelle said.
"That long ago?" Ron asked.
"Yes. I was fixing Harry up with Ginny, and I suddenly started to hear voices in my head." Jesabelle said.
"Voices?" Ginny asked.
"I heard mostly screams." Jesabelle said, shaking. "I decided that my job was done and headed up to the Gryffindor Tower. But I didn't know that Marshall was following me." Jesabelle continued, tears pouring out of her eyes.
"And then?" Neville asked gently.
"He cornered me in an empty classroom. My sight was foggy, and I couldn't find my wand. I couldn't fight back. He was too strong." Jesabelle choked out, hugging herself. "And then Draco blasted through and saved me. Then after I traded dorms with Hermione, things just sort of picked up."
"This was since Christmas, wasn't it?" Ginny asked.
Jesabelle nodded.
"WHAT DO YOU THINK YOU'RE DOING?" Harry yelled again.
"I'm sorry Harry," Jesabelle began again.
"DON'T TELL ME YOU'RE SORRY. MALFOY AND HIS FAMILY ARE THE SOLE PEOPLE THAT WE ARE COMPLETELY AGAINST!" Harry said.
"I know Harry." Jesabelle said, but it was no use.
"IT'S BECAUSE OF HIS FATHER THAT GINNY HAD TO FACE VOLDEMORT, WE'RE JUST LUCKY THAT SHE'S ABLE TO LIVE A NORMAL LIFE, EVEN YEARS AFTER THE ENTIRE ORDEAL!" Ron suddenly screamed.
"RON, HARRY, PLEASE!" Jesabelle said.
Harry and Ron were both redder than ever now. They were both so angry that Ginny, Hermione, and Neville stood up, just in case they had to hold anyone down.
"MALFOY IS JUST GOING TO USE YOU!" Harry said. "HE'LL USE TO GET TO ME! THEN HE'LL JUST KILL YOU WHEN HE'S FINISHED. HE'S ONLY USING YOU FOR HIS OWN PERSONAL BENEFIT AND PLEASURES!"
"HE'S NOT LIKE THAT HARRY!" Jesabelle yelled back.
"HOW DO YOU KNOW THAT FOR SURE?!" Harry yelled. "I COULD LOSE YOU TO HIM. DON'T I MATTER TO YOU AT ALL?"
"I LOVE YOU HARRY WITH ALL MY HEART BUT I LOVE DRACO TOO!" Jesabelle yelled, sobbing.
And with that statement, the entire room went quiet.
"ARE YOU TELLING US THAT, THAT, GIT IS MORE IMPORTANT TO YOU THAN HARRY IS?" Ron yelled at Jesabelle.
"NO IT'S NOT LIKE THAT RON AND YOU KNOW IT!" Jesabelle said.
"OH DO I?" Ron asked. "IT'S LIKE WE DON'T KNOW ANYMORE JESABELLE!"
"WHAT?" Jesabelle yelled.
"WE'VE HEARD THINGS JESABELLE." Ron yelled, "DISTURBING THINGS! LATE NIGHT MEETINGS! CHANCED GLANCES! EVERYTHING ABOUT YOU JUST ONE BIG MYSTERY. FOR ALL WE KNOW, YOU COULD BE SERVING VOLDEMORT, ALONG WITH MALFOY, PASSING ON INFORMATION. PLOTTTING TO KILL US ALL!"
At the end of that statement, everyone knew that he had gone too far. Hermione began to shed tears while Ginny just stared at him wide eyed.
"SERVING THE DARK LORD?" Jesabelle asked. "WHY SHOULD I SERVE HIM?"
"I DON'T KNOW JESABELLE, YOU TELL US!" Harry yelled.
"DO YOU HONESTLY BELIEVE HIM, HARRY?" Jesabelle asked.
"AT THE MOMENT, THIS SEEMS LIKE THE MOST SENSIBLE EXPLANATION FOR EVERYTHING." Harry yelled.
"BUT, BUT." Jesabelle stuttered.
"NO BUTS JESABELLE. MALFOY IS GOING TO HURT YOU. HE'S GOING TO BREAK YOUR HEART AND YOU KNOW WHAT?" Harry yelled, "I DON'T THINK I'M GOING TO WANT TO OFFER YOU ANY COMFORT WHEN THE TIME COMES."
That was the statement that hit home. Hermione wasn't crying anymore, and Ginny wasn't wide eyed; now the both of them were angry. Neville remained calm and tried to hug Jesabelle comfortingly, who was now crying hysterically, but she pushed him away and ran out of the room, her face in her hands.
Neville stared after Jesabelle, sadness etched across his face. Ron stared after her as well, and then at Harry, whose expression had fallen. His anger had ebbed away, and now the only expression that could be read from both Ron and Harry was just one, guilt.
Hermione and Ginny had their fists clenched, both looking like they were going to explode. They both gave Ron and Harry disapproving looks before walking out of the open door and slamming it behind them.
Harry and Ron cursed under their breath. Harry sighed and ran a hand through his hair. Now he had really done it.
